Abstract

Post-announcement of new FDI policy by the federal government, ABC electronics ltd, a public sector undertaking under ministry of defence, Govt of India is anticipating the change in competitive landscape. A supplier of varied products and allied services in electronic communication systems to all forms of defence, has always enjoyed a favourable ecosystem thus has captive clients. At this point of time when the sector is likely to open up to new players what should be the next course of action? The brain storming sessions and the resultant SWOT analysis is clearly hinting out that current approach of being reactive and supply oriented, needs transition. However there is a dilemma regarding the current orientation of the firm whether or not it is market oriented. The study by Prof Bhargav, in this regard, suggest various findings which need to be understood in the context of ABC and how the same can be incorporated and further help the firm to face the foreseeable threat.
